Synopsis

A year in the life of a very unusual moose, who shares his root beer with hungry cows, helps smaller animals across a troll bridge, and mistakes a train for a lady moose.

From School Library Journal

Kindergarten-Grade 4 A delightful combination of text and illustration depicts the down-home doings of Moose. This ``hill on hoofs and thin stork legs'' is a kindly creature somewhere between Bullwinkle and Garrison Keillor. Nine episodes of happenings ``on his way home'' to Moosewood, Minnesota contain gentle good humor and spritely descriptions of events and details that should intrigue children. Moose doesn't fear trolls or the dark (although he does fear ``thunder, and ghosts''), likes blueberries and root beer, and once eats his way across a pond ``tiled with green lily pads.'' He helps out an Easter Rabbit; champions animals afraid to cross a Troll Bridge; and cheers up a sad skunk on Valentine's Day. Carrick's full-color paintings throughout are a marvelous match and enhancement of the text. He catches Moose's birthday candle-blowing wish (to read music) as a hilariously imagined Moose in tails playing a baby grand, and adds a blanket and moose-imprint in the snowbank scene in which Moose munches on a schoolchild's sandwich after being plowed out for the bus' passage. Kindergarteners and primary gradersand those reading to themwill have fun hearing and seeing this distinctive book. Ruth M. McConnell, San Antonio Public Lib .

From Publishers Weekly

Stunning watercolors combine with a wry year-in-the-life-of-a-moose storyline for an involving tale to read aloud. Moose "is tall, a hill on hoofs, and thin stork legs" and the lugubrious, lovable protagonist of these nine linked tales. He has many encounters with his forest friends and a wide variety of humorous adventures. Empathic and outgoing, Moose wants to share his Christmas dinner of frozen blueberries and lily pads with lonesome cows; he asks a skunk to be his Valentine; he helps the Easter Rabbit deliver his eggs; he celebrates his birthday creatively. Latimer's language is vividly descriptive and is wonderful to read aloud. Carrick's evocative watercolors convey the comic exaggeration of the tales; in fact, one wishes the book's design had allowed for more illustration. This pleasing collaboration should find a wide audience. Ages 6-8.
